Mokhzani: No conflict of interest in Kencana Capital-Yinson deal


KUALA LUMPUR: Datuk Mokhzani Mahathir, who controls Kencana Capital Sdn Bhd, says there is no conflict of interest in Kencana Capital’s acquisition of a stake in Yinson Holdings Bhd.

“There’s no conflict. There have been no reports of a conflict of interest. I haven’t seen any,” Mokhzani said on the sidelines of the Perdana Leadership Foundation CEO Forum 2013.
